MCC Public Relations Track - take COM 109, COM 130, COM 131; SPC 143.  

* Open elective recommendations for Roberts: ART 101; ENG 105, 200; MUS 101; PHL 103; additional foreign language courses in same discipline. These courses will fulfill Roberts core curriculum requirements.
Roberts Foreign Language requirement for Communication degree = 9 credits if not fulfilled in high school. (Can be fulfilled by completing three years of the same language in high school with grades of C or better. Grades 7 and 8 each count as ½ year if the same language is continued at a higher level.) Roberts only teaches Spanish, so if a student wants to take any other language, they must do so at MCC.

AP, IB, CLEP, Dual Enrollment, & Transfer courses: Credits showing as accepted by MCC may not be transferable. Contact Roberts to determine if those credits are transferable.

Cumulative GPA of 2.75 or higher is advised for acceptance at Roberts Wesleyan.
Cumulative GPA of 2.0 or higher is required for MCC graduation.

The Communication & Media Studies A.S.(CM01) will be the degree student is audited against and awarded from MCC. Documentation Source: Advisement and Transfer Services 2022-2023. Updated 6/16/2022

While every effort is made to ensure accurate information, students are strongly advised to verify course transferability with the four-year institution as they will make the final determination of transfer credit.
